首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

DNS隧道流量分析

DNS隧道 DNS协议又称域名系统是互联网的基础设施,只要上网就会用到,因而DNS协议是提供网络服务的重要协议,在黑客进入内网后会使用DNS、ICMP、HTTP等协议隧道隐藏通信流量。...本文通过DNS隧道实验并对流量进行分析,识别DNS隧道流量特征。...将另一台主机DNS服务器设置为192.168.1.7,ping ns.dnstuneltest.com是否正确解析,(如果不能解析,可能跟防火墙有关系,在DNS服务器上执行iptables -F) Iodine.../iodine -f -P 123456 192.168.1.7 ns.dnstuneltest.com -f 前台显示 -P 认证密码 IP 为配置DNS服务器IP或者为购买的云服务IP,输入此选项之后...通信流量包分析 通信过程的中的DNS协议格式已经损坏,wireshark已经无法正确分析 ?

2.7K10
您找到你想要的搜索结果了吗?
是的
没有找到

——dns劫持篇

上面结果显示 stackexchange.com 有四条NS记录,同时返回的还有每一条NS记录对应的IP地址。...原始请求者就会把这个虚假的IP地址作为它所要请求的域名而进行访问,这样他就被欺骗到了别处而无法连接想要访问的那个域名。...客户端在与服务器建立SSL链接之时,先发送自己要访问站点的域名。 服务器根据这个域名返回一个合适的证书。...这个偷天换日的操作之后,HttpsUrlConnection 等 Java 层网络请求在进行 DNS 解析时就会是这样一个流程: ?...得益于 DNS SDK 在命中本地缓存率上的策略优化,我们的移动端产品在网络请求中 DNS 解析环节耗时得到降低, 从实际监控数据来看,完整网络请求的耗时也能够降低 100ms 左右。 ?

28.8K1011

超清晰的 DNS 原理入门指南

来源:阮一峰的网络日志 作者:阮一峰 链接:http://www.ruanyifeng.com/blog/2016/06/dns.html DNS 是互联网核心协议之一。...如果你不清楚为什么一定要查出IP地址,才能进行网络通信,建议先阅读我写的 《互联网协议入门》 。 二、查询过程 虽然只需要返回一个IP地址,但是DNS的查询过程非常复杂,分成多个步骤。...$ whois github.com 十、参考链接 DNS: The Good Parts, by Pete Keen DNS 101, by Mark McDonnell …………………………end…...在RFC文档中RFC 2181对DNS有规范说明,RFC 2136对DNS的动态更新进行说明,RFC 2308对DNS查询的反向缓存进行说明。...IP地址的映射,网络上需要使用主机名通信的设备,首先需要到DNS服务器查询主机所对应的IP地址。

1.5K60

看了这个,再也不怕流量劫持了!

从12月初开始,国内全网的运营商递归DNS出现较大范围的域名间歇性解析缓慢,同时国内的递归DNS一直在遭受DDoS攻击。该情况在圣诞节前夕愈发严重,多个运营商出现域名几乎无法解析的问题。...由于域名劫持往往只能在特定的被劫持的网络范围内进行,所以在此范围外的域名服务器(DNS)能够返回正常的IP地址,用户可以在网络设置把DNS指向这些正常的域名服务器以实现对网址的正常访问。...>>>> 对于运营商来说 1、 建议将DNS解析请求转发至119.29.29.29来缓解该问题。 2、运营商可以将各顶级域的根的NS地址和IP的缓存锁定来缓解。...在"选取网络"列表中点击相应的网络链接右侧的"i"图标,进入网络设置。 3. 选择"DHCP"选项卡,设置选项下的"DNS"为119.29.29.29。 >>>> 安卓设置方法 1....选择并长按已经连接的WIFI,再弹出的菜单中选择“修改网络”。 3. 选择“显示高级选项”,并在“IP设置”下拉列表中选择“静态”。 4.

1.8K30

超清晰的 DNS 原理入门指南

如果你不清楚为什么一定要查出IP地址,才能进行网络通信,建议先阅读我写的 《互联网协议入门》 。 二、查询过程 虽然只需要返回一个IP地址,但是DNS的查询过程非常复杂,分成多个步骤。...$ whois github.com 十、参考链接 DNS: The Good Parts, by Pete Keen DNS 101, by Mark McDonnell …………………………end…...在RFC文档中RFC 2181对DNS有规范说明,RFC 2136对DNS的动态更新进行说明,RFC 2308对DNS查询的反向缓存进行说明。...IP地址的映射,网络上需要使用主机名通信的设备,首先需要到DNS服务器查询主机所对应的IP地址。...来源:阮一峰的网络日志 作者:阮一峰 链接:http://www.ruanyifeng.com/blog/2016/06/dns.html

2.3K00

​ kali linux 渗透测试 之 DNS信息收集

此例显示了单个客户端与 DNS 服务器之间的简单 DNS 查询。实际上,DNS 查询要复杂得多,包含此处未显示的许多其他步骤。...总之,DNS 查询进程分两部分进行: * 名称查询从客户端计算机开始,并传输至解析程序即 DNS 客户端服务程序进行解析。...指定要使用的线程 默认:8 最大:32 -D =================[只显示字典不扫描]==== -d 显示DNS服务器上的NS(一种服务记录类型)MX(邮件服务器...很多工具无法做反向查询的原因,在于域名所有者没有添加反向解析记录。...DNS记录类型有几十种,我这里只是列出我认为重要的信息,希望读者能查看我给出的链接

4.7K30

万字长文给“DNS”带绿帽

问题部分 该部分是用来显示DNS查询请求的问题,其中包含正在进行的查询信息,包含查询名(被查询主机名字)、查询类型、查询类。...两者区别 A记录直接给出目的IP,NS记录将DNS解析任务交给特定的服务器,NS记录中记录的IP即为该特定服务器的IP地址 在全局负载均衡解决方案中,NS记录指向具有智能DNS解析功能的GSLB设备,通过...GSLB设备进行A记录解析。...智能DNS解析 用户给本地DNS服务器发送查询请求,如果本地有缓存直接返回给用户,否则通过递归查询获得名服务商商处的授权DNS服务器 授权服务器返回NS记录给本地DNS服务器。...那么DNS一旦出错,很可能将域名解析到其他IP地址,这样我们也就无法正确访问网页(PS是不是有的时候发现开启不了网页但是qq等可以使用,很可能就是DNS搞鬼了哟) ?

2.1K30

DNS-域名解析系统

改善网络DNS服务器的性能,减少反复查询相同域名的时间,提高解析速度,节约出口带宽。获取的解析结果耗时最短,没有域名数据库。 转发域名服务器 负责非本地和缓存中无法查到的域名。...(缓存就是内存) (4)转发域名服务器: 本地和缓存中无法查询到的域名,将查询请求转发,有域名数据库。 4.DNS服务器工作解析顺序: 分为递归查询和迭代查询。...example.itct.com.cn.IN NS nameserver1.itct.com.cn NS 域名服务器记录,指明该域名由哪台服务器来解析。...7.DNS缓存记录命令 (1)清除DNS缓存 ipconfig/ flushes是清除DNS缓存记录。 (2)显示DNS缓存记录 pconfig/ displays为显示DNS缓存记录。...(3)显示域名解析服务器 nslookup为显示域名解析服务器,以测试DNS正向解析功能。

20.5K21

显性与隐性URL转发替代方案

,我们可能无法直接使用URL转发功能,这就需要寻找一套替代方案。...(2) 隐性URL转发替代方案: 最佳的解决方案是自建dns服务器,即搭建一个在dns的系统中提供dns解析的主机,将域名的NS记录解析至自建的域名服务器上,当客户端需要域名解析时向域名解析服务器发送解析请求...后将显示nat123标识。...如果域名网址并非使用nat123提供的域名而是填入了自己的域名,此时还需要登录自己的域名注册解析管理网站,并设置cname/DNS/NS其中一种指向。...将自己的域名指向nat123提示的自主域名指向地址(编辑解析时提示的DNS/NS/cname) 因为我填写的是二级域名,直接修改整个域名的ns与came不方便,因此分别解析两条ns记录,低成本

5.7K10

全面理解DNS及HTTPDNS

说明 移动场景下DNS解析开销是整个网络请求中不可忽略的一部分。...对于一个比较大众的应用而言,DNS的优化对整个应用的网络优化所占的权重是很大的。我们接下来从以下几个方面全面理解DNS,相信对我们开发中的网络优化会有不小的帮助。...作为网络通信的最靠前的一个环节,其在整个网络通信的过程中的重要性不言而喻。 ios10之后,apple提供的原生http请求方法能返回http请求各个阶段的时间指标,其中就包含DNS解析时间。...1.2.2 权威DNS 权威DNS是经过上一级授权对域名进行解析的服务器,同时它可以把解析授权转授给其他人,如COM顶级服务器可以授权xxorg.com这个域名的的权威服务器为NS.ABC.COM,同时...作者:iosmedia 链接:https://juejin.cn/post/6844903987796246542

2.6K20

DNSDNS问题故障排查的一些笔记

:然后执行DNS域名解析查找/etc/resolv.conf,如果在 /etc/hosts 文件中找不到匹配项,系统将使用 DNS 解析进行域名解析。...如果第一个 DNS 服务器无法提供解析结果,解析器将尝试后续的 DNS 服务器,直到找到匹配的解析结果或遍历完所有配置的 DNS 服务器 myhostname:最后使用查找本地配置的系统主机名,表示系统将使用本地主机名来解析主机名...A记录,并且默认使用 /etc/resolv.conf 配置的 DNS 进行查询,如果 getent 的结果与 dig 产生的结果不同,则可以清楚地表明,是 DNS 以外的其他原因导致了意外的名称解析结果...网络连接问题 为了使DNS名称解析正常工作,客户端必须能够与解析名称服务器正常通行,当然解析名称服务器与其他权威名称服务器正常通信。...服务器返回的两种不同的响应状态码,它们分别表示以下情况: SERVFAIL表示DNS服务器无法处理该查询请求,通常是由于服务器故障、网络问题或其他错误导致的。

1.1K20

理解DNS记录以及在渗透测试中的简单应用

NS 记录(Name Server) NS 记录和SOA记录是任何一个DNS区域都不可或缺的两条记录,NS记录也叫名称服务器记录,用于说明这个区域有哪些DNS服务器负责解析,SOA记录说明负责解析DNS...因此,任何一个DNS区域都不可能缺少这两条记录。NS记录,说明了在这个区域里,有多少个服务器来承担解析的任务。...SOA 记录(Start ofAuthority) NS 记录说明了有多台服务器在进行解析,但哪一个才是主服务器呢,NS并没有说明,这个就要看SOA记录了,SOA名叫起始授权机构记录,SOA记录说明了在众多...简单的理解就是在某些无法直接利用漏洞获得回显的情况下,但是目标可以发起DNS请求,这个时候可以通过这种方式把想获得的数据外带出来。 Dnslog基本原理 ?...具体参考以下链接: https://www.cnblogs.com/afanti/p/8047530.html https://www.anquanke.com/post/id/98096 参考链接 https

2.2K20

第六章 DNS服务(1)

这里的电话簿的功能就相当于DNS的功能。 6.1.2 DNS命名空间 既然DNS可以负责全球网络的域名解析工作,那么全球的网络必然或有一套严谨的命名规范,那就是DNS命名空间的功能。...url 统一资源定位符,即协议+完整网络路径,如:http://www.baidu.com。 其实我们日常中常说的链接,专业称谓就是url。...所以,在全球网络中,DNS解析过程有一套完整的机制。首先来看一下下图: ?...所以在此文件中,需要指明都有哪些DNS服务器负责本区域的解析,用NS记录表示。但仅看NS记录是无法区分主、辅身份的,所以使用SOA记录指定谁是主DNS服务器,则其他的皆为辅助DNS了。...在cmd界面中使用nslookup命令验证dns解析,如下图: ? 图中,可见当解析xia.rzz.com时,会显示原名为ftp.rzz.com,xia.rzz.com是别名(aliases)。

2.6K20

DNS应从何谈起篇一---从Facebook的故障谈起

的Auth DNS会在无法连接数据中心时关闭BGP广播,Auth DNS服务异常后,很多内部工具无法正常工作,工程师无法远程修复,最终造成了6小时的停机;   Auth DNS,全称为authoritative...示例三:facebook.com子域名      本次故障对facebook Auth DNS造成的影响是整个Auth DNS IP无法被正常路由,就是说,示例二中的所有DNS服务器均无法返回示例三facebook.com...,排查和解决此类网络问题的工具,最终依赖了该权威服务器,导致也无法通过工具实现问题的快速解决。...年10月21日,美国域名供应商DYN的DNS网络遭受DDOS攻击,导致美国网络大范围瘫痪;2020年7月16日,CloudflareDNS服务器故障导致国内外大量网站无法正常解析访问;2021年7月22...日,Akamai DNS故障,导致Fnac、Amazon云服务等2w多个大型网站瘫痪;我们通过故障一Facebook的故障,看出AuthDNS对网络的依赖和DNS解析服务对业务的影响,我们通过故障二联通解析异常得出

3.9K40

DNS 域名解析服务配置(建议收藏的教程)

管理方式 Internet 的顶级域名由 Internet 网络协会域名注册查询负责网络地址分配的委员会进行登记和管理 它还为 Internet 的每一台主机分配唯一的 IP 地址 1.3 DNS 的功能...DNS服务器上进行,所有的修改都有主服务器同步。.../etc/下面的,这样会自动同步到chroot下面的链接文件中 bind-sdb bind-dyndb-ldap 以上这两种方式,是将解析库文件放在不同的数据库中进行存储 3.2 BIND配置文件 配置文件...服务器,需要在主DNS服务器中定义上NS记录 # 这样才能在主DNS解析库发生改变的时候通知从DNS服务器进行同步,否则不会同步的 [root@localhost ~]# vim /etc/named.rfc1912...首先判断用户的来源,然后自上而下逐个与各个view自己的用户节系列表进行匹配,最终来确定view系统解析功能,返回指定的区域解析库文件 一般用view1匹配第一个网络, 用view2匹配第二个网络, 用

25.4K33

Subdomain Takeover 子域名接管漏洞

稍后将显示,TLS / SSL无法解决此问题,因为子域接管不是常规的中间人式攻击。 CNAME子域接管。...如果可以注册基本域名,就DNS区域中轻松地重新创建高级域名 使用NS记录进行子域接管的问题之一是源域名通常具有多个NS记录。多个NS记录用于冗余和负载平衡。...name Server 是在DNS解析之前随机选择的。假设域sub.example.com具有两个NS记录:ns.vulnerable.com和ns.nonvulnerable.com。...如果用户的DNS解析器选择ns.nonvulnerable.com(合法的name Server),则会返回正确的结果,并且可能会在6到24小时之间进行缓存。...如果用户的DNS解析器选择ns.vulnerable.com(攻击者拥有的name Server),则攻击者可能会提供错误的结果,该结果也将被缓存。

3.7K20

DNS:使用 Unbound 配置 DNS 缓存服务器

在本地网络中设置缓存名称服务器,它通过在本地缓存中存储最近访问的域名和 IP 地址的映射关系,减少跨Internet的DNS流量,这极大地提高了DNS名称解析的效率。...使用access-control选项指定哪些客户端可以进行递归查询。...转发请求到其他缓冲名称服务器 转发请求到其他缓冲名称服务器: 如果此名称服务器无法访问Internet,但可以访问另外一个连接Internet的DNS服务器。...这意味着,当 Unbound 接收到来自 example.com 的 DNS 响应时,它不会对响应进行 DNSSEC 验证。...time 字段显示查询耗时 2 毫秒 SERVER 字段显示使用的 DNS 服务器 IP 地址为 172.25.250.10 MSG SIZE rcvd 字段显示收到的 DNS 响应消息大小为 66

1.5K20

https服务器搭建+免费SSL申请

DNSPod解析地址为: f1g1ns1.dnspod.net. f1g1ns2.dnspod.net....可以在解析记录中看到 1.4 GoDaddy解析 复制了DnsPod的解析地址 f1g1ns1.dnspod.net. f1g1ns2.dnspod.net....可以在GoDaddy中进行解析 1.右上角点击我的产品 点击之后如下图 可以看到在所有产品和服务中有一个你的域名. 直接点击DNS .或者点击右边的管理....找到管理DNS 我更倾向于点击DNS 其实跳转到的页面是一样的 添加域名服务器 域名服务器因为已经添加过了.所以会直接显示为下图 如果没添加过的可以在DNS管理页面.可以看到有一个DNS域名管理...因为Godaddy中DNS管理我已经把域名服务器改了.之前的配置无法查看.所以无法截图.但是当时的记录值实在GoDaddy添加的.添加过程与上图一样. 2.3.3 SSL下载 验证通过之后直接可以下载SSL

16.8K10
领券